A Texas judge issued an order Friday to continue blocking the state from investigating two families of transgender youth who have received gender-affirming medical care and said she was considering whether to prevent additional investigations.

"The Court recognized yet again that being subjected to an unlawful and unwarranted investigation causes irreparable harm for these families who are doing nothing more than caring for and affirming their children and seeking the best course of care for them in consultation with their medical providers," the groups said in a statement.

A judge in March put Abbott's order on hold after a lawsuit was brought on behalf of a 16-year-old girl whose family said it was under investigation. The Texas Supreme Court in May ruled that the lower court overstepped its authority by blocking all investigations going forward.
